Tim Cook hints Apple is open to M&A to bolster its AI strategy
Tim Cook has revealed that more AI models are coming to Apple Intelligence
Apple CEO Tim Cook has recently confirmed that the company’s aggressive strategy to ramp up its artificial intelligence capabilities remains open to mergers and acquisitions to accelerate advancement in the AI front.
The remarks were particularly made this week following the company’s fourth-quarter 2025 earnings call.
It has been made clear that Apple’s next generation AI-powered Siri will launch in 2026.
In this regard, Tim said, “We’re making good progress on it and as we have shared, we expect to release it next year.”
In response to the analysts' questions about developing personalized AI, the Apple CEO responded that the company is effectively monitoring the market for acquisitions and is open to pursuing M&A if it believes it will advance its long-term plan.
Apple has plans to officially announce more AI partnerships, like the one with OpenAI to integrate ChatGPT into Siri and Apple Intelligence.
Meanwhile the company's prime motive is to create and deploy foundation models, and it is through their use in devices and within Private Cloud Compute-Apple’s cloud intelligence system-that it works efficiently for private AI processing.
On the other hand, the company has been utilizing its Private Cloud Compute technology for distinct Siri queries and is effectively building out the infrastructure in line with the company's mission.
Nonetheless, the company indicated that AI has a crucial role in shaping consumers’ purchasing decisions and is breaking with conventional M&A practices and is now explicitly working to acquire companies to accelerate its Artificial Intelligence (AI) strategy.
